Infrastructure Engineering Manager

SiXworks
Posted Jul 2, 2026, 9:22 AM UTC
🇬🇧United Kingdom🏢Hybrid📁Engineering & Development

Work on Technology That Protects What Matters At SiXworks , we build secure digital solutions that support Defence and National Security missions . Our teams work on complex problems where reliability, security, and speed of innovation matter. We’re looking for an Infrastructure Engineering Manager who enjoys solving difficult technical challenges and wants their work to have real operational impact. What You’ll Do The role of Infrastructure Engineering Manager a balance of team management and project delivery and requires a solid understanding of infrastructure domains across multiple projects in: Cloud Infrastructure (Azure/Google), Networking, Platforms & Servers, End‑User Compute, Scripting & Automation, and Service Management (ITIL). Responsible for line managing engineers and their skills; ensure skills are developed and aligned to business strategy and needs. This role blends strong people management capability with good technical understanding of infrastructure technologies, ensuring the right engineers with the right skills are assigned to projects, BAU activities and operational priorities. Together with our Operations team, drive & support capacity planning, workforce optimisation and skills development, ensuring high‑quality delivery across infrastructure such as server, storage, networking, cloud, end-user compute & platform ops. Your work may include: People Leadership: Manage a large team of engineers; holding 1:1s, supporting career development, setting objectives and managing performance. Lead on mentoring, coaching, and skills development of team members Lead the team; support wellbeing, provide clear guidance/direction, influence team morale. Take ownership for recruitment and onboarding of new team members. Technical Contribution: Contribute towards technical problem solving, architectural reviews, and hands-on delivery to maintain technical excellence and team credibility. Writing/maintaining/promoting engineering processes. Stakeholder Management: Act as a contact for project managers, operations team and service leadership. Communicate resource constraints, risks, and priorities clearly. Build strong relationships across technical teams. What We’re Looking For We value people who take ownership, think critically, and enjoy working as part of a collaborative team tackling complex challenges. You don’t need to tick every box, but we’re particularly interested in people with skills/experience in: Demonstrated success in managing technical teams, mentoring engineers, and delivering solutions aligned to Agile, Scrum, ITIL, and SDLC best practices. Good leadership and communication skills. Strong organisational and planning skills Excellent people-management skills Familiarity with complex multi‑discipline IT environments Data-driven decision-making Calm under operational pressure Qualifications / Technical Experience Background in engineering or infrastructure operations ITIL Foundation (desired) Technical certification (Azure, Cisco, VMware, M365) beneficial Just as important are curiosity, strong problem solving ability, and the motivation to continuously improve how technology is designed and delivered. We offer competitive salaries and a package that supports your wellbeing and development, including 25 days annual leave + bank holidays, free Private Medical cover and Life Assurance, Generous pension (10% employer, 5% employee contribution), Bonus and Professional development and training support. In addition to secure parking, gym, café & restaurant on site and lots of open break out spaces. A word on UK Security Clearance Due to the secure nature of the position and working environment, you must have or be eligible to obtain Security Clearance.
